As of the last survey about 85 % of the horses adoptions are still with the same families. At AJHR we take great pride in the fact that each horse is given time to heal, before a training or re-training program is put into place, Than the horses go out on the trail to find and correct the quirks that might cause problems for the new adaptor. Please remember this is only possible from the generosity of the community. That it can take up to a year to get a horse healthy unlike dogs and cats that can recover in a few week or months a horses hoof can take 6 months or longer to be corrected after poor diets and neglect, In some of cases extreme neglect may leave a horse lame and unable to carrier a person or compete in activities.
